How to Choose a Garden Chair

With so many models available, finding the best garden chair can be easier said than done. If you’re unsure where to start, read our below buying guide to find out the key features to consider before deciding.

Construction Material

The materials used in the construction of a garden chair are a critical aspect of its longevity. The best options are solid wood and metals, such as iron and stainless steel. These are stronger, better able to support your weight, and, if properly treated, are more likely to resist the elements. 

Comfort 

No one wants to sit in an uncomfortable chair. When picking your model, pay attention to the design and features that are likely to affect your comfort. Curved edges, broad backrests, padded neck pillows and ergonomic armrests are all excellent choices, as these will cushion and fit your body contours. Some models can also be adjusted as desired, or they can recline while simultaneously lifting your feet for a weightless “zero-gravity” feel. 

Durability

We recommend looking for good-quality fixings and durable materials to ensure your chair lasts. If the product needs to be assembled on delivery, flimsy hardware may result in the joints failing quickly or the chair squeaking under your weight. To avoid this, double-check the product specs, instruction manual (if available online) and user reviews before buying. 

Weatherproofing

The weather can be tough on outdoor furniture. If you’d like to use your chair in all seasons, you must opt for a weatherproof model. Powder-coated aluminium or stainless steel can be good to avoid rusting in wet weather. For wooden chairs, check that they have been suitably sealed with a tough, waterproof varnish that can withstand heavy rain. Exposure to UV rays can also cause fading or weakening of materials over time, so models with a UV-protective coating are a great choice. 

Portability

If you plan to store your chair away in the winter or would like to take it with you on days out, it’s best to go for a folding model. Some options have a lightweight and collapsible design, which makes them easy to pack away or carry with you. Before buying, check the folded dimensions and overall weight to ensure it will suit your needs.
